Mentoring plays a critical role in charting a successful career in all aspects of the professional growth of the medical practitioner. Absence of mentoring in the medical profession leads to diverse consequences including lack of intellectual depth, poor clinical etiquette and failure to pass on the ideals of the profession from generation to generation. Thus, there is need to formalize mentoring in the medical profession in Nigeria because of its inherent potential in up scaling the level of medical practice in the country. This article describes mentoring in the medical profession with a view to sensitizing medical practitioners and enabling doctors appreciate the importance of the process.
